Proton NMR measurements have been made on (TMTSF)2PF6 (di- tetramethyltetraselenafuvalene PF6) at 10 MHz. The linewidth increases below the metal-insulator transition. TMI, indicating the onset of inhomogeneous local fields associated with the appearance of a spin-density wave. The spin-lattice relaxation time T1 increases steeply below TMI. Two minima in T1, at 18 and 60 K, are tentatively associated with changes in the molecular dynamics. © 1981 The American Physical Society.
